A Romantic Stroll Through History

Doune, a quaint village nestled in the heart of Scotland, offers a perfect blend of history and romance, making it an ideal destination for a Valentine’s Day weekend getaway. As you wander through its cobbled streets, the echoes of the past whisper tales of love and valor, inviting you to explore its rich heritage.

Begin your journey with the Braveheart Tour, available from 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M on both February 8th and 9th. This tour takes you deep into Scotland’s storied past, visiting iconic sites like the Battle of Bannockburn, Stirling Castle, and the National Wallace Monument. The highlight of the tour is Doune Castle, a location steeped in both cinematic and historical significance. As you stand amidst its ancient walls, imagine the stories of knights and maidens that once unfolded here.

Embrace the Scenic Beauty

For those who prefer a more leisurely pace, the Bonnie Scotland Tour offers a captivating exploration of Scotland’s natural beauty. Available from 8:00 AM to 6:00 PM on both days, this tour promises breathtaking views and a deep dive into the country’s vibrant culture.

As you traverse the fog-draped summits of the Highlands, let the myths and legends of Scotland envelop you. The tour includes a visit to the Forth Bridges,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, where the architectural marvels stand as a testament to human ingenuity. With knowledgeable guides sharing tales of yore, you’ll feel as though you’ve stepped into a living history book.
